Output e8008037af12fda4d3170babc78629bff202ae91f69a25e3b9a8fd6a14616995:4

value
3795391627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9b66ac0a9e7ded102f6896b256819cd3e38d7e8 OP_EQUALVERIFY OP_CHECKSIG
address
1NJkyFckszH5ntPSHZ9aTNz5dUydExszv5
transaction
e8008037af12fda4d3170babc78629bff202ae91f69a25e3b9a8fd6a14616995
confirmations
517098
spent
true